Description: # pygltflib
        
        Python library for reading, writing and handling GLTF files. Python3.7+
        
        ## Requirements
        * Python 3.7
        * numpy
        
        
        ## About
        The library tracks the [official file format](https://github.com/KhronosGroup/glTF/blob/master/specification/2.0/README.md) for GLTF2. 
        
        The library was initially built to load and save simple meshes, support for materials and animations is experimental. 
        Check the table below for an idea of which sample models validate.
        
        
        
        Roadmap:
        * Finishing building out schemas 
        * Validate sample models
        * Add helper functions
        
        ## Install
        pip install pygltflib 
        
        or
        
        python3.7 -m pip install pygltflib
        
        ## Usage
        Note: These examples use the official [sample models](https://github.com/KhronosGroup/glTF-Sample-Models) provided by Kronos at:
        
        https://github.com/KhronosGroup/glTF-Sample-Models
        
        ```python3.7
        >>> from pygltflib import GLTF2
        >>> filename = "glTF-Sample-Models/2.0/AnimatedCube/glTF/AnimatedCube.gltf"
        >>> gltf = GLTF2().load(filename)
        >>> gltf
        >>> gltf.scene
        0
        
        >>> gltf.scenes
        [Scene(name='', nodes=[0])]
        
        >>> gltf.nodes[0]
        Node(mesh=0, name='AnimatedCube', rotation=[0.0, -1.0, 0.0, 0.0])
        
        >>> gltf.nodes[0].name
        'AnimatedCube'
        
        >>> gltf.meshes[0].primitives[0].attributes
        Attributes(NORMAL=4, POSITION=None, TANGENT=5, TEXCOORD_0=6)
        
        >>> filename2 = "test.gltf"
        >>> gltf = GLTF2().save(filename2)
        
        ```
